The vanadium market is entering a pivotal decade, shaped by the convergence of global infrastructure demands, clean energy priorities, and strategic resource planning. Historically dominated by its role in strengthening steel, vanadium is now gaining traction in high-growth sectors such as grid-scale energy storage and advanced manufacturing.

Battery storage power stations are usually composed of batteries, power conversion systems (inverters), control systems and monitoring equipment. There are a variety of battery types used, including lithium-ion, lead-acid, flow cell batteries, and others, depending on factors such as energy density, cycle life, and cost.
Battery storage power stations require complete functions to ensure efficient operation and management. First, they need strong data collection capabilities to collect important information such as voltage, current, temperature, SOC, etc.
